What is Patent Landscape Analysis?

A patent landscape analysis is an in-depth examination of the patents in a given field or technology area.. The analysis can be used to identify trends, assess the competitive landscape and support decision-making around product development and commercialization strategies.

When should I conduct A Patent landscape Analysis?

As with most things in business, the answer to this question is : it depends. But there are some general guidelines you can follow.

  1. If you are thinking to enter a new market, or launch a new product, it is a good idea to conduct an analysis. This will give you an overview of the patent situation in the market and help you identify any potential risks.
  2. You should also conduct a patent landscape analysis if you are thinking about making changes to your existing product or processes. This will ensure that you are not infringing on anyone else’s patents.
  3. Finally, it is always a good idea to keep an eye on the patent landscape in your industry, even if you are not planning any major changes. This can help you spot trends and identify opportunities for growth.

How can Patent Landscape Analysis help?

A patent landscape analysis can reveal a great deal about the state of a particular technology or market. By mapping out the “patent landscape”, you can see who owns what patents, who is actively filing for new patents, and what key technologies are still open for development. This information can help you make strategic decisions about your own research and development efforts.

There are many potentials application for this tool. Here are just a few examples:

  1. Identifying gaps in the market – It can help you identify unmet needs or potential areas for new product development.
  2. Assessing the competition- By mapping out the competitive landscape, you can get a better sense of who your rivals are and what they are working on. This information can be used to refine your strategies.
  3. Evaluating opportunities for collaboration – By seeing who owns key patents in a particular area, you may be able to identify potential collaborators or licensing partners.

How do I conduct a Patent landscape Analysis?

The process of patent landscape analysis can help you support business decisions related to technology development, investment or acquisition. There are number of ways to conduct this process but the most common approacg is to use to software tool to search and analyze patents. There are a number of tools available, but they all typically work in a similar way.

  1. First you need to identify the body of the patent that you want to analyze, This can be done by searching for patents that relate to a particular technology or market. Once you have identified the relevant patents, you need to download them and import them into the software tool.
  2. Once the patents gets imported, you can begin to analyze them. The software toll will typically allow you to search for specific terms and concepts. Along with that, it will also provide various ways of visualizing the data. This will allow you to identify trends and patterns in the patent data.
  3. You can use the results of your analysis to support your business decisions related to technology development, investment or acquisition.
